Strong's H2589 (Hebrew)
Hebrew: חַנּוֹת (channôwth)
Pronunciation: klan-noth'
Morphology: v
Part of Speech: verb, n fem pl
Derivation: from חָנַן (chânan) H2603 (in the sense of prayer)
Definition: supplication
KJV Renderings: be gracious, intreated
Senses
- (Qal) (TWOT) to intreat, to pity, be gracious
- (Qal) (CLBL) gracious
